Peru, although traditionally known for its national spirit, Pisco, is also an emerging player in the wine world. The country boasts a varied climate, ranging from arid coasts to the Andean mountains, offering a multitude of terroirs conducive to viticulture. Wine regions like Ica and Tacna exploit these unique conditions to produce distinctive wines that are gradually gaining international recognition.
The grape varieties introduced by the Spanish settlers, such as Quebranta and Muscat, have adapted well to the local conditions, and recently, international varieties like Cabernet Sauvignon and Malbec have been successfully planted. Peruvian wines are characterised by their freshness and vigour, and the local wine industry is banking on this diversity to appeal to a global clientele.
Peruvian producers, at the crossroads between tradition and innovation, are working on refining vineyard and winemaking techniques to improve the quality of their wines. This dynamism is attracting the interest of wine enthusiasts in search of new oenological experiences. The Arequipa region in Peru, although more renowned for its breathtaking landscapes, is experiencing a growing interest in viticulture. With its sunny climate and volcanic soils, it produces distinctive wines, providing enthusiasts with a fresh perspective on traditional South American grape varieties. The Ica region, located in Peru, is renowned for its distinctive wines, benefiting from a unique climate ideal for viticulture. With a rich winemaking tradition, Ica produces exceptional wines with complex and varied aromas. It also hosts ancient vineyards, offering a fascinating exploration for wine lovers, from novices to seasoned connoisseurs.
The Lima region of Peru, renowned for its unique wines, benefits from an ideal coastal climate. Intriguing blends of local and international grape varieties thrive here. Producers passionately experiment to craft wines with distinctive and spicy aromas. Discovering the wines of Lima is to explore a burgeoning winemaking tradition at the heart of South America.
Located in southern Peru, the Moquegua wine region is renowned for its unique wines, influenced by an arid climate and volcanic soils. The emblematic grape varieties here showcase an exceptional aromatic richness. Perfect for wine enthusiasts seeking authenticity, Moquegua stands out with its traditional techniques and preserved wine heritage.
Piura, in Peru, is an emerging gem in the wine world. Nestled between desert and coast, it boasts a unique climate that favours the production of innovative wines. Local producers focus on both traditional and experimental grape varieties, offering enthusiasts a rich and bold spectrum of flavours that perfectly harmonise with Peruvian culture.
